Pocono
Mountains in Pennsylvania - Although
many New York City residents may choose the Catskills or Adirondacks for their
weekend getaways come winter, the Pocono Mountains, just two hours outside
of the city, is home to a variety of nature activities, winter sports, and
homey lodges and spas that make it a perfect destination for your weekend
travels. Explore a snowy forest during a winter hike or on the back of a
dog-drawn sled in the town of Skytop and lodge for the weekend
right in town at the beautiful Skytop Lodge. Ski or Snowboard on the
slopes of Camelback Mountain or Jack Frost Big Boulder. You can stay at a
variety of hotels in the nearby ski-resort area of Tannersville, or you can
check out AirBnb for affordable rental options.
Killington
Resort in Killington, VT - If
you’re all about winter sports, then you should definitely make Killington,
VT your destination of choice this winter season. Considered to be
the reigning master of East Coast winter sports, the Killington Resort is made
up of seven mountain areas that cover 92 miles of terrain with 212
trails for skiing and snowboarding. Although the Killington Grand Resort
is the only full-service hotel at the mountain, there are plenty of rental
properties available for your weekend stay.
Whiteface Mountain in Lake
Placid, NY - If you have the time for an extended weekend trip,
you should make Lake Placid your getaway choice. Although its five hours away
by car, this winter wonderland destination set in the heart of the Adirondack
Mountains provides the best of winter activities. If you’re traveling to
snowboard or ski, Whiteface Mountain is home to the greatest vertical drop East
of the Rockies, with 86 trails stretching over 22 miles. For those who want to
explore the town of Lake Placid or the Olympic Sites of the 1980 Winter Games,
Ski Magazine ranked Whiteface Mountain was ranked #1 for off-hill activities.
Plan your stay at the Whiteface Lodge, just minutes from the slopes, or check
out a variety of rental properties in the nearby area.
